Case Summary

In August 2003, the EEOC district office in Chicago, Illinois brought this suit against Caterpillar, Inc., a national construction equipment manufacturer, in the U.S. District Court for the Northern District of Illinois. Three black males intervened in the suit. The complaint states that the aggrieved men asserted claims of racial discrimination in violation of Title VII of the Civil Rights Act of 1964. Specifically, the men claimed that coworkers would harass and whistle at them as if they were dogs. When the men complained, the defendant did nothing. Still, after extensive discovery, failed motions for summary judgment, and a jury trial, the defendant prevailed in October 2004. The EEOC filed a notice of appeal, but the case was dismissed at the circuit level in February 2005.
